WebJan 20, 2024 · FICO scores are calculated based on how a consumer handles debt and weighted according to the following categories: • Payment history: 35% • Amounts owed: 30% • Length of credit history: 15% • Credit mix: 10% • New credit: 10% As you can see, FICO scores give the most weight to your payment history and amounts owed. WebBoth VantageScore and FICO models represent risk of loan default in the form of three-digit scores, with higher scores indicating lower risk, but VantageScore and FICO use different, proprietary analytical methods, and scores from one system cannot be translated into one from the other.
